Question
Give two reasons to explain as to why we need to conserve our forest resource.

Solution
We should conserve forest because:
1. They restore ecological balance.
2. They maintain biological diversity.
3. Forests acts as the major source of oxygen and sink of carbon dioxide.
4. Forest act as a catchment for soil and water conservation.
5. They prevent flood and bring timely rainfall.
6. Forest safeguard the future of tribals.
